Set up bedrock-image-mcp-server in Claude Desktop

partnerunknownhealthy

Model Context Protocol (MCP) server for Amazon Bedrock image generation (Community Fork)


01Configuration
{ "mcpServers": { "mcp": { "command": "uvx", "args": [ "bedrock-image-mcp-server" ] } } }

Add this to claude_desktop_config.json. Generated from the captured install method (uvx); the mcpServers shape is shared across Claude Desktop, Cursor, Windsurf, Cline, and VS Code.


02Steps
  1. Make sure Claude Desktop is installed and up to date.
  2. Open claude_desktop_config.json and add the block above (merge into any existing mcpServers).
  3. Provide any required API keys/credentials as environment variables.
  4. Restart Claude Desktop and confirm bedrock-image-mcp-server’s tools appear.
